Abstract
As IoT emerges, energy consumption becomes important. ETSCH introduces whitelisting high-quality channels in TSCH and channel list for Enhanced Beacons, to improve reliability under dynamic interference. However, it is difficult to extend ETSCH to multi-hop network because energy consumption of energy-detecting nodes is larger than that of other nodes. In this paper, we propose Adaptive Channel Quality Estimation (A-CQE), which controls frequency of energy detections depending on Interference Dynamicity that are proposed to determine whether interference is dynamic or not. Experiments show ETSCH with A-CQE improves on average 10.1% in terms of energy consumption without lowering reliability compared with ETSCH.
